# Artifact Signing: Corbelworks Queue Migration

This page documents signing changes from replacing the legacy Hatchline job queue with the new Pelicanrun dispatcher. All build artifacts emitted by Pelicanrun workers are signed at enqueue time rather than post-build, closing the gap the old system left between compilation and publication. Verification happens in the promotion stage; unsigned artifacts are rejected outright. Reviewers should confirm that every release bundle validates against the active signing key, shown below.

deploy key for kagup-bawig: bky9_ZMq28eTw9

## Proctorly Queue — onboarding note for eng sync

The exam-proctoring queue assigns live proctors to sessions on Vantora Exams. Jobs are pulled from the `proctor-assign` stream; max wait SLA is 90 seconds. If backlog exceeds 500, the autoscaler adds workers, capped at 40. Local dev runs against the sandbox broker with `QUEUE_ENV=sandbox` and `PREFETCH=8`.

Workers authenticate to the broker with a token; set it on the line immediately below.

secret setting of kagep-kajep: ARCHIVE_KEY3=481

FINANCE REVIEW SUMMARY — Branch Equipment Budget Request

Hi all — quick summary of where the Pellard & Grove equipment request landed. The ask was for upgraded point-of-sale kits across all eleven branches; the review trimmed it to the six busiest sites, with the rest deferred to next year. Payback works out to roughly fourteen months, which cleared the hurdle comfortably. Funds release once Thea Morrow signs off. The confidential context driving this phased approach is noted below.

board note of tagug-hahag: Praionax Logistics is in early talks to buy Julaxek Group for about $36.3 million. The Julmir launch date is March 1, and nothing goes to the press before then.

# Turnstile Upgrade — Bramleigh House

The ground-floor turnstiles at Bramleigh House are being replaced during the week of the upgrade. Assistants escorting visitors should use the accessible gate by the post room instead. Tap your badge twice if the reader flashes amber. During the changeover, staff may also need the fallback door code, shown below.

turnstile pass: bdg-YEOZLM-79341408